Output 01eb6f8338867ee5e59f7a482f92aad86a027fd17f07e855d9f6892f3071e2b9:5

value
1087000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62a414651845bfb415984355e6a7c4b814f572df OP_EQUAL
address
3AgahoFjygPNMKaGPeNhfnq2w4TZYiMivE
transaction
01eb6f8338867ee5e59f7a482f92aad86a027fd17f07e855d9f6892f3071e2b9
confirmations
281332
spent
true